Your Job

Flint Hills Resources is now hiring a System Optimization Engineer to join our Pine Bend refinery team in Rosemount, MN. As a System Optimization Engineer (SOE), you will have a key role within the Process Control Capability responsible for oil flow optimization, collaboration with commercial counterparts , and control system improvements within your system. The SOE role is a leadership development opportunity that plays a key role in progressing Pine Bend stewardship and optimization vision.

Our Team

The System Optimization Engineer (SOE) is a member of the process control team (with 6 other SOEs) responsible for daily refinery oil flow strategies, collaboration with control engineers and control operators to execute the strategies, and coordination with commercial side counterparts. The SOE role is a leadership development opportunity that plays a key role in progressing Pine Bend's optimization & control advancement goals.

What You Will Do

Oil Flow Optimization

* Develop the optimization strategies for multiple refinery units in your assigned system with goal of maximizing refinery profitability against valid constraints. Clearly communicate the resulting optimization strategies to the production team and assist as needed in implementation.
* Ownership of Daily Objectives/Night Orders in your assigned refinery system. Primary production team contact for issues related to optimization, tactical economic POV, control/operation strategies, and product scheduling
* Provide system capability calls and be an active participant in the daily, weekly, and monthly oil flow planning process including:
* TA and maintenance event oil flow plan vetting and optimization.
* Review and/or development of process plans for oil flow impacts.
* Unplanned event tactical oil flow re-optimization.
* Finished product distribution plans

Control System Improvement

* Drive utilization of new and existing control systems. Become a subject matter expert on control strategies within your assigned system and how to best apply advanced control methods to meet process/economic objectives.
* Leverage your process, controls, and economic knowledge to generate and implement process control advancements as part of an SOE/6th PL/APCE SME triad. Post-audit the results and iterate as needed with goal of advancing from manual control to automated systems.
* Oversight unit performance, including alarm and control system health. Identify improvement ideas based on observed constraints and opportunities. Frame prompt economic drivers and areas of opportunity to drive investment into various business across the refinery.

Commercial Collaboration

* Scheduling and blending of finished products within the refinery. As the owner of your system this includes off-hours point of contact
* Develop relationships with key business partners outside of Pine Bend and be the primary channel for conveying refinery production impacts to your products
* Key stakeholder for aligning refinery production/optimization with product quality/compliance

Who You Are (Basic Qualifications)
* Bachelor's Degree in an Engineering discipline
* Five (5) years or more of refinery experience or equivalent
* Experience with unit operation and process control fundamentals

What Will Put You Ahead
* Experience with refinery process flows and unit interactions
* Knowledge and understanding of refinery economic drivers
* Experience with advanced process control systems
